Essential Duties And Responsibilities
Provide case management and counseling services by conducting intake, psychosocial and housing assessments of clients to identify and obtain financial entitlements, housing and other concrete services (Health Insurance, Food Stamps, SSI etc.)
In collaboration with each client, prepares and monitors an Independent Living Plan, identifying long and short-term objectives to be achieved
Identifies and makes referrals for community based treatment and support services
Counsels clients through individualized and group sessions on issues such as wellness self-management, maintaining sobriety, complying with medication, pursuing employment, independent living skills etc.
Collaborates with on‑site psychiatric provider/nursing/primary care to ensure each client has an aftercare plan
Maintains accurate and up to date written client documentation as required and in accord with city, federal, state and local agency regulations and guidelines
Inputs client information and updates into the database system
Qualifications
Bachelor’s Degree in Social Work or related field of experience required
1-2 years of experience working with homeless mentally ill adults or other special needs population preferred
Excellent oral, writing and listening skills
Proficiency in computer required.
Bilingual or multilingual a plus
